Output 3430a8fdbc05ea5a9ebec7915c3f194e50301f9e087dd6c6be0546b0d35432b7:2

value
19426580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ccc774486e96305f87ba642218faaced6f775289 OP_EQUAL
address
MSZw1tNK6RF7AhVrarNHdtGEUst3o4qyCd
transaction
3430a8fdbc05ea5a9ebec7915c3f194e50301f9e087dd6c6be0546b0d35432b7
spent
true